
Gastric Bypass Surgery Support Group
Gastric bypass (GBP) is any of a group of similar operative procedures used to treat morbid obesity, a condition which arises from severe accumulation of excess weight in the form of fatty tissue, and the health problems ("co-morbidities") which result. Feeling sorry for myself already on day 4

deleted_user
Boy, it's only been 4 days and I actually feel great though I haven't gotten the hang of drinking my water in the right amount. Keep getting gas pains almost immediately after taking 2 or 3 mouth fulls of propel.
Yesterday and now today I'm already questioning my decision. My husband is eating regular food, as he should, and here I am with jello and water and chicken broth. What have I done? He had rolled tacos the other night, had ribs the next and tonight he's making chili. I had to go upstairs to get away from the food. I really believe I'm having food separation anxiety. Hoped I wouldn't get it so soon. I've been through the liquid diet and did okay on that but this is different.
I did figure that when I can eat real food I can make my own rolled taco with 1 corn tortilla, some chicken instead of beef, cheese and avocado and then not fry it. That should be okay instead of the 5 rolled fried ones I used to eat.
I know this isn't forever and my son-in-law told me today that when I've lost some weight and start feeling better my mind will also catch up with the good feeling. I've already gone from taking 5 medications for type-2 diabetes to taking 1/2 of the daily dose for 1 and only 1 other. That's great and I should count my lucky stars.
I know, just hang in there and it will get better and probably easier.
Thanks for letting me sound off. Doesn't help me feel better but at least I can put it into words.

I am now almost 3 weeks PO and I know exactly where you are. I still am asking myself that at almost 3 weeks, but it does get better.
I still have gas and burp a lot. I am not sure if that ever changes??? I am drinking my protein and enjoying sugar free, fat free pudding or yogert and I am addicted to sugar free popsicles. Warm stuff like broth helps with the gas.
hey but the best part is that I am down 20 pounds in 20 days and almost 50 since I started my journey and that feels geat.
Hang in there, it will all be worth it (I say with confidence) in the end.
Anyway, it does get better. I swear. And yes, you will be able to have what your husband eats. I am not so sure about the ribs. I have made and eaten chili, and fajitas. (I cant eat it the traditional way yet- I still need to dissect it... but thats OK for now. I am here if you need me.

You said when you drink you are getting gas pains almost immediately. Try cutting the size of your sips see if maybe that helps. I've been told this is a real hard thing to remember!
